Weighted Shortest Job First
Diving into the 'Weighted Shortest Job First' slide, it serves as a critical component of the 'Minimum Viable Product (Part 2)' presentation. This slide introduces the concept of WSJF table, a method used to prioritize tasks based on their duration and cost of delay. It provides a clear understanding of project triaging and task order, essential for the development and execution of a successful MVP. The slide also includes a feature prioritization table, a tool that helps align stakeholders and communicate the product vision effectively.
